While driving on a mountain highway, you approach a yellow, diamond-shaped warning sign depicting a truck descending a slope with the inscription '6% GRADE - NEXT 5 MILES'. What does this sign signify, and what is the safest procedure to prepare for the descent?

Show answer & explanation

Answer: It warns of a steep downhill slope ahead; drivers should reduce speed and shift into a lower gear before starting the descent to assist with speed control.

Answer

The sign warns of a steep downhill grade ahead; drivers must slow down and select a lower gear before beginning the descent to maintain control using engine braking.
Yellow diamond signs advise drivers of upcoming hazardous road conditions. When facing a steep grade, reducing speed and shifting into a lower gear prior to beginning the descent utilizes engine braking, minimizing reliance on foot brakes and preventing thermal brake fade.

Under standard statutory driver licensing laws, different Blood Alcohol Concentration (BAC) per se limits apply depending on a driver's age and the operational classification of the vehicle being driven. Which of the following drivers has reached or exceeded their applicable statutory per se legal BAC threshold?

Show answer & explanation

Answer: A 20-year-old individual driving a personal sedan with a recorded BAC of 0.02%0.02\%

Answer

The 20-year-old individual driving a personal sedan with a recorded BAC of 0.02%0.02\% has reached their applicable statutory per se legal limit.
Under statutory traffic safety laws, drivers under the age of 21 are governed by zero-tolerance laws that set the legal per se BAC threshold at 0.01%0.01\% to 0.02%0.02\%. Therefore, a 20-year-old driver with a BAC of 0.02%0.02\% meets or exceeds the statutory threshold.

Step-by-Step Solution

1
Identify statutory BAC limits for each driver classification and vehicle operating context.
Under 21 drivers: zero tolerance (0.01%0.01\% to 0.02%0.02\% limit); Adult non-commercial in personal vehicle: 0.08%0.08\% limit; Commercial driver operating commercial vehicle: 0.04%0.04\% limit; Commercial driver operating personal vehicle: 0.08%0.08\% limit for standard DUI per se.
Different statutory thresholds apply based on age, license type, and the type of vehicle being operated at the time of testing.
2
Compare each driver's recorded BAC against their respective statutory limit.
The 20-year-old driver's BAC of 0.02%0.02\% meets the zero-tolerance limit of 0.02%0.02\%. All other listed drivers have recorded BAC levels below their respective operational limits (0.05%<0.08%0.05\% < 0.08\%, 0.06%<0.08%0.06\% < 0.08\%, and 0.03%<0.04%0.03\% < 0.04\%).
Only the underage driver meets or exceeds their specific statutory threshold.

Key Concept

Statutory BAC legal limits vary by driver age and vehicle classification: 0.08% for adult non-commercial drivers, 0.04% for commercial vehicle operators, and 0.01%–0.02% zero tolerance for drivers under 21.

While descending a steep mountain grade, a driver presses the brake pedal and feels it go completely to the floor without creating any resistance. After rapidly pumping the pedal, hydraulic pressure is still not restored. Which of the following is the correct sequence of emergency actions the driver should execute to safely stop the vehicle?

Show answer & explanation

Answer: Shift into a lower gear, pump the brake pedal to build any residual pressure, gradually apply the parking brake while holding the brake release, and direct the vehicle toward an emergency escape ramp or safe friction surface.

Answer

Downshifting into a lower gear, applying the parking brake gradually while holding the release mechanism, and steering toward an runaway truck/escape ramp or natural friction barrier is the safest method to regain control during total brake failure on a steep grade.
When primary hydraulic brakes fail completely on a steep grade, downshifting utilizes engine compression to reduce speed. Simultaneously, applying the mechanical parking brake progressively prevents wheel lockup. Directing the vehicle toward an escape ramp or off-road friction zone provides a safe environment to bring the vehicle to a full stop.

Step-by-Step Solution

1
Engage engine braking
Shifting into a lower gear forces the engine compression to slow the drive wheels without relying on hydraulic brakes.
Engine braking provides reliable deceleration when the primary hydraulic braking system has suffered total failure.
2
Use parking brake mechanically and progressively
Slowly pulling the emergency/parking brake lever while holding the release mechanism applies mechanical braking to the rear wheels.
Gradual application prevents the rear wheels from locking up, avoiding an unexpected rear-wheel skid or spinout.
3
Locate an emergency escape route
Steering into a designated runaway vehicle ramp, an uphill side slope, or open gravel shoulder brings the vehicle to a complete stop safely.
External friction and upward slopes safely absorb the kinetic energy of a heavy or fast-moving vehicle.

You are driving on a multi-lane city street and approaching an intersection with an unmarked crosswalk. A pedestrian carrying a white cane with a red tip steps off the curb to cross the street, and a vehicle traveling ahead of you in the adjacent lane comes to a stop short of the crosswalk. What is the legally required course of action you must take?

Show answer & explanation

Answer: Come to a complete stop prior to entering the crosswalk, remain stopped until the pedestrian has fully crossed the street, and avoid sounding your horn.

Answer

Come to a complete stop prior to entering the crosswalk, remain stopped until the pedestrian has fully crossed the street, and avoid sounding your horn.
State traffic laws give visually impaired pedestrians carrying a white cane or using a guide dog absolute right-of-way at all crosswalks (marked or unmarked). Drivers must come to a complete stop and remain stopped until the pedestrian safely crosses the entire street. Furthermore, it is illegal to overtake any vehicle stopped for a pedestrian at a crosswalk, and drivers must avoid sounding their horn because it can disorient the pedestrian or guide dog.

Step-by-Step Solution

1
Identify the pedestrian status and crosswalk rules.
A pedestrian using a white cane indicates a visually impaired pedestrian who has absolute right-of-way at both marked and unmarked crosswalks.
Traffic laws grant total right-of-way to visually impaired pedestrians using a guide dog or white cane at all intersections.
2
Evaluate the traffic situation regarding the adjacent stopped vehicle.
You must not pass or overtake any vehicle that has stopped at a crosswalk to yield to a pedestrian.
Passing a vehicle stopped at a crosswalk prevents you from seeing the crossing pedestrian and creates a high risk of a severe collision.
3
Determine the appropriate vehicle control and courtesy actions.
Stop before the crosswalk, wait until the pedestrian completely clears the roadway, and do not honk.
Honking can confuse or startle a visually impaired pedestrian or their guide dog, making crossing unsafe.

While traveling on a rain-slicked highway, a driver enters a patch of standing water and feels the steering wheel become loose and unresponsive as hydroplaning begins. Why is applying hard braking—even in a vehicle equipped with an Anti-lock Braking System (ABS)—an unsafe and ineffective response to this hazard?

Show answer & explanation

Answer: Braking stops or slows tire rotation, preventing the tread grooves from channeling water away and increasing the risk of a severe skid when traction returns.

Answer

Hard braking stops or slows tire rotation, which prevents the tire tread from channeling water away and worsens traction loss while risking an immediate skid when contact is restored.
Rolling tires are essential for hydroplaning recovery because tire tread grooves rely on wheel rotation to sweep standing water away from the contact patch. Applying hard brakes reduces or stops tire rotation, which traps water under the tire, prolongs traction loss, and can cause a violent skid or spin when the vehicle transitions back onto dry pavement.

Step-by-Step Solution

1
Analyze the physical mechanics of tire tread during hydroplaning
Tire tread patterns require rotation to continuously displace standing water out through the grooves.
When a tire rolls, water is forced through channels, maintaining rubber-to-road contact.
2
Evaluate the effect of applying brakes during hydroplaning
Hard braking stops or severely slows wheel rotation while the vehicle is still gliding on a film of water.
Without rotation, water cannot be funneled away, causing the tire to remain perched on the water layer without generating friction.
3
Determine the safety consequence of braking versus easing off the accelerator
Hard braking can lock tires on water and cause a sudden spin the moment one tire briefly touches pavement.
The correct action is easing off the gas pedal and keeping the wheel straight until tires regain natural road contact.
